Incline

The slope of your treadmill will influence how strenuous your workout is, regardless of whether you're looking to run, walk or run. Depending on your preferences, you may wish to select a treadmill with an incline that is up to 12 percent. Certain models have a decline function that allows you to simulate downhill running conditions or racing.

When you are looking for a treadmill foldable with an incline, the maximum speed it can reach is also important to consider. Many quality folding treadmills are able to keep up with running and jogging speeds, while others have lower speeds and are better suited to walking. Verify that the treadmill for small spaces with incline can handle your preferred speed range and doesn't be unstable at speeds that are high.

Some treadmills that fold are inexpensive however, they do have an adjustable incline knob that can be manually operated. This can be difficult to use and you will have to stop your exercise to adjust the settings. If you're looking for a more convenient machine opt for one that has an automated incline mechanism.

When selecting a treadmill that folds the maximum speed it can go at is also important to take into consideration. Some models can go up to 12 mph while others can only reach 8 miles per hour. Select a model that will fit into your home and meet your fitness goals.

When buying a foldable treadmill, pay attention to the dimensions when folded and when fully assembled to ensure it can be positioned in your home. Verify the clearance height of the treadmill if you plan to store it under a bed or couch. Also make sure you double-check the treadmill's maximum weight capacity to ensure it can support your weight.
